Moviegoers who enjoyed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ark are wondering if there will be more frightening stories to come. Here’s what we know!

With an 81% fresh from critics and 72% from audiences over at Rotten Tomatoes, it’s safe to say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ark is a late-summer hit. Unfortunately, however, even with Guillermo del Toro‘s haunting touches, it didn’t perform as great at the box office. The movie opened at No. 2, behind two-time champ Hobbs & Shaw. 

Still, the $20.8 million it gathered domestically is enough for the small budget film. That said, will the studio make another one?

Even though nothing has yet been confirmed or announced, a Scary Stories sequel is almost a sure thing. In fact, I’d say we’re looking at a new franchise here. This series, like the books, will target a younger audience.

As far as the story in the movie goes, even the main character, Stella (Zoe Margaret Colletti), gives viewers hope. She and her father, along with Ruth (Natalie Ganzhorn), are driving away from their town. Stella shares that she believes she and Ruth can find a way to bring their friends back (Auggie and Chuck). A sequel can very well focus on that or it can just be another movie with a new cast. The books do, after all, have plenty of stories to share.

In the movie, we only got a few of the stories from the books. But if you add them all together, there are a total of 82 frightening tales the movie franchise can share. Would you like to see these come alive on the big screen?
